Art Resources Online



Online Image Resources

Aluka
An international, collaborative initiative building an online digital library of scholarly resources from and about Africa.

Art Images for College Teaching
AICT provides images of art and architectural works in the public domain on a free-access, free-use basis. Emphasis on ancient, medieval, and the Renaissance in Europe, as most 20th-century works have copyright restrictions.

ArLiSNAP Delicious Image Bookmarks
Comprehensive listing of links to online visual resources from the Art Libraries Society of North America's student chapter.

ARTstor
ARTstor is a nonprofit digital library of more than one million images in the arts, architecture, humanities, and social sciences.

The Athenaeum
Member contributed database, the Athenaeum currently has 40786 artworks by 3375 artists. 

Bridgeman Art Library
Images from over 8,000 collections and more than 29,000 artists, pulled from museums, galleries and artists.

Library of Congress Prints and Photographs Online Catalog (PPOC)
PPOC contains catalog records and digital images representing photographs, fine and popular prints and drawings, posters, and architectural and engineering drawings.

LUNA
Access to approximately 18,000 images in Newcomb Art Department's digital image collection.  

New York Public Library Digital Gallery
NYPL Digital Gallery provides free and open access to over 700,000 images digitized from the The New York Public Library's  collections, including illuminated manuscripts, historical maps, vintage posters, rare prints, photographs and more.

Perseus Project Digital Library
Cover the history, literature and culture of the Greco-Roman world.  Look through a massive library of art objects, sites, and buildings.

Smithsonian Institution Research Information System
Search over 2.3 million records, with 290,000 images, video and sound files from Smithsonian museums, archives, and libraries.

World Digital Library
The World Digital Library (WDL) makes available significant primary materials (digital maps, prints, books, journals, motion pictures and sound recordings) from countries and cultures around the world.
